
Creative Community!
Creative Community is a new program that will be offered every week. The program is to encourage people to come together and practice being creative. The creativity could be sketching in a sketch book, on paper, or art journaling, or even just spend some time coloring a coloring book page. Creating art (or just putting marks on a page) can help to relieve stress and would give you a night away from doom scrolling. If you don’t have an idea of what to do, there will be simple prompts available to spark your creative spirit. Our Director, Candy will be available to help with simple drawing and painting skills. We do have art supplies available to experiment with, but we encourage everyone to bring their own sketch book and media to use. This program is mainly for young adults and adults but is open to all ages.
